Business Savings – Four of the Best Notice Savings Accounts for Businesses

9 Mar, 2021

If you have some surplus funds in your business current account at the moment but don’t want to lock your cash away for 12 months or more in a fixed rate bond, then a business notice savings account may be the answer.

It’s not as flexible as being able to get instant access to your cash, but if you’re prepared to wait between 1 and 3 months to withdraw funds, there are some decent deals on offer – here are four of the best.
